Perched high above Little Traverse Bay, Bay Harbor makes it hard to believe that just 12 years ago this spot was home to a limestone quarry and a cement factory. "It looked like we'd knocked down a building, but I knew it would be beautiful when we were done," says architect Arthur Hills. "The lake views were awesome."

Ranked No. 31 on our Top 100 Courses You Can Play, Bay Harbor boasts three strong nines, but the Links nine is the most dramatic, with a handful of cliff-edge holes. Equally eye-popping is the Quarry loop, especially the par-5 third, which traverses a quarry and dunes on its 561-yard way to a plateau green.

This Club has multiple courses:

Design - Links at Bay Harbor Golf Club

  • Year Built: 1997
  • Designer: Arthur Hills
  • Greens Grass Type: Bent Grass
  • Fairways Grass Type: Bent Grass
  • Water Hazards: Yes
  • Sand Bunkers: 41-50
  • Yardage Markers: Electronic Range System
